ChipPAC, Inc.
ChipPAC, Inc. SemiconductorsElectronic Technology ChipPAC, Inc. principal activity is to provide semiconductor packaging, testing and distribution test services. It offers a portfolio of leaded and laminate packages for integrated circuits. It supplies packaging solutions to the semiconductor companies. It provides all packaging, test and distribution services from its facilities in Ichon and Chungju, South Korea, Shanghai, China and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. Atmel, IBM, Intel, STMicroelectronics and Texas Instruments are the major customers of the Group | 8 years |

Cognis Corp.
Cognis Corp. Wholesale DistributorsDistribution Services Cognis Corp. manufactures and supplies natural-sourced chemicals and nutritional ingredients. It provides solutions for other industries, such as coatings and inks, lubricants, textiles and plastics, as well as agriculture and mining. The company was founded in 1865 and is headquartered in Cincinnati, OH. | 12 years |
